Re: [PATCH] Release the mutex hold before backtracing for not supported mxgpu.

2017-12-20 Thread Christian König

Am 20.12.2017 um 03:44 schrieb Yu, Xiangliang:

This patch releases the mutex held soon before entering the initialization
function in case the device doesn't support mxgpu.

Signed-off-by: José Pekkarinen 
---
  dr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/mxgpu_vi.c | 1 +
  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/mxgpu_vi.c
b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/mxgpu_vi.c
index c25a831f94ec..cac1d8b003e6 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/mxgpu_vi.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/mxgpu_vi.c
@@ -307,6 +307,7 @@ void xgpu_vi_init_golden_registers(struct
amdgpu_device *adev)

xgpu_tonga_golden_common_all));
break;
default:
+   mutex_unlock(>grbm_idx_mutex);
BUG_ON("Doesn't support chip type.\n");
break;
}

The release mutex in here has no meaning as kernel will hang later.


A BUG_ON() results in killing the current process/thread. That usually 
results in a kernel hang *BECAUSE* you usually don't cleanly unlock all 
the taken locks.


So this patch is actually the first step on cleaning up the code.

BTW: Also please use BUG() + comment instead of BUG_ON() with a fixed text.

Thanks,
Christian.
